Baseball Opens NCAA Regional With 11-4 Win Over Ashland
OVERVIEW – ASHLAND (NCAA MIDWEST REGIONAL)
SCORES: #5 Northwood Timberwolves 11, #4 Ashland Eagles 4
RECORDS: Northwood (32-21), Ashland (40-13)
LOCATION: SVSU Baseball Complex – University Center, Mich.
RECAP: Fifth-seeded Northwood baseball opened the NCAA Midwest Regional with an 11-4 victory over No. 4 seed Ashland Thursday (May 16).
GAME HIGHLIGHTS
- Ashland opened the scoring in the second inning with a single run for a 1-0 advantage.
- After the Eagles had numerous chances to expand their lead, Northwood broke through with a big sixth inning. The scoring got started on a two-run home run by Blake Salamon.
- Drew Charters followed with a sacrifice fly to put the Timberwolves on top 3-1.
- Ben Clark then made the score 4-1 with an RBI single.
- The rally was capped by a two-run homer by Ben Narr, the first home run of his career, that gave the Timberwolves a 6-1 lead.
- The Eagles took advantage of a pair of bases loaded walks in the bottom of the seventh that made the score 6-3.
- Northwood plated insurance runs in the top of the ninth, starting with a solo home run by Logan Voth.
- After Joey Johnston came home on a wild pitch to make the score 8-3, Myles Beale brought home NU's ninth run on a sacrifice fly.
- Alex Cole followed with a two-run double that pushed the Northwood advantage up to 11-3.
- Ashland plated one in the ninth on a bases loaded walk to cap the scoring.
